President Muhammadu Buhari has responded to the allegation by the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) that he is a dictator, saying the opposition party has ran out of ideas.
Buhari stated this yesterday in his reaction to series of accusations made against his administration at a press conference by the National Publicity Secretary of the PDP, Olisa Metuh.
In a statement by his Special Adviser on Media and Publicity, Mr Femi Adesina, the president said the PDP should be pitied for having cultivated the habit of making jaded and hackneyed allegations against his government on a daily basis.
